Core Technology Behind Smart Refrigerators

Three essential technologies form the backbone of modern smart refrigerators: advanced sensing systems, powerful computing components, and wireless connectivity. You'll find sophisticated sensors and cameras throughout these appliances, monitoring everything from internal temperature to food inventory levels. These smart refrigerator features work together with built-in touch screens that give you instant access to temperature controls, shopping lists, and recipe suggestions.

At the heart of these connected devices, you'll uncover embedded microprocessors and intelligent software that continuously learn from your habits. The computing system optimizes performance and enhances energy-efficient operation through adaptive cooling algorithms and improved compressor control. You can receive automatic updates to improve functionality over time, making your appliance smarter with each upgrade.

Wi-Fi connectivity and wireless radio components enable your smart refrigerator to communicate seamlessly with other smart home devices. This integration allows you to monitor and control your refrigerator remotely through your smartphone or smart home system. Remote Control and Monitoring Features

The sophisticated technologies packed into smart refrigerators enable powerful remote control and monitoring capabilities. Through dedicated smartphone apps, you'll have complete control over your smart refrigerator from anywhere with an internet connection. You can adjust temperature settings, receive alerts if the door is left open, and manage various features without being physically present in your kitchen.

One of the most practical features is the ability to see what's inside your fridge remotely. Built-in cameras let you check your food inventory while you're at the grocery store, eliminating the need to guess what you need to buy. You can create digital shopping lists based on what you see and receive notifications when food items are approaching their expiration dates.

Your smart refrigerator seamlessly integrates with your broader smart home ecosystem, responding to voice commands and working alongside other connected devices. You can control settings hands-free while cooking or multitasking. These remote capabilities alter how you interact with your refrigerator, making food management more efficient and reducing waste through better inventory tracking and expiration monitoring.

Advanced Cooling and Preservation

Advanced cooling technology is fundamental to contemporary smart refrigerators, altering how your food maintains freshness. You'll find that these refrigerator features combine precision temperature and humidity controls with sophisticated airflow systems to create the ideal environment for your groceries. Modern cooling technologies allow you to customize different zones within your fridge, ensuring each food item gets the exact conditions it needs.

Smart refrigerator benefits extend beyond basic food preservation. Energy-efficient components, including advanced compressors and eco-friendly materials, help reduce your power consumption while maintaining perfect storage conditions. The innovative airflow systems in these appliances distribute cold air more effectively than traditional models, eliminating warm spots and temperature fluctuations that can spoil your food.

Many French door refrigerators now incorporate specialized compartments with independent climate controls. These dedicated zones let you adjust both temperature and humidity levels to match specific food types, from delicate produce to dairy products. You'll notice longer-lasting freshness as these smart cooling technologies work together to create stable, precisely controlled environments that maximize your food's shelf life while minimizing energy use.
